Elvis Presley’s life and career made an impact on entertainment and culture that is still being felt today. While millions of individuals have encountered Elvis through his music, movies and photographs, a lucky few were able to meet, work with or have a personal relationship with Elvis himself. The Archives Department of Elvis Presley Enterprises, Inc. has now started a project that will allow them to gather as many video interviews as possible with those who personally encountered Elvis. These videos will be cataloged and housed in the Graceland archives. Videos for the Elvis Presley Legacy Project are being collected now through Elvis’ 75th birthday in January 2010.
